Ooey Gooey Butter Cake is a rich, decadent dessert that lives up to its name! With a buttery, dense crust and a creamy, sweet topping, this classic treat is perfect for special occasions, family gatherings, or simply indulging in a slice of pure comfort. It originated in St. Louis but has since become a beloved dessert across the United States.

Ingredients:
For the Crust:
1 box yellow cake mix
1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
1 large egg
For the Filling:
8 oz cream cheese, softened
2 large eggs
1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
4 cups (about 1 pound) powdered sugar
Equipment:
9×13-inch baking dish
Mixing bowls
Hand mixer or stand mixer
Spatula
Non-stick spray
